What is Homosexuality?
Homosexuality is a persistent sentimental, romantic, and/or sexual attraction to people of the same gender. Its important to understand that sexual orientation is not a binary hetero/homo switch, but rather a spectrum, first scientifically described by Alfred Kinsey in
